Emory Long-Term Acute Care Hospital (ELTACH) is a specialized facility focused on providing care for patients with serious, complex medical conditions that require extended hospital stays. These patients often need ongoing, intensive care after leaving a traditional hospital but are not yet well enough to transition to rehabilitation or home care. ELTACH treats about 400 patients a year with an average 30-day length of stay, 95% of whom come directly from an ICU setting and 65% of whom come in on a ventilator. Indeed, the acuity level at ELTACH is one of the highest in the nation.

The Respiratory Therapy Technician provides direct respiratory care to patients in acute chronic and emergency situations. Performs routine ventilator and artificial airway treatments in the critical and general care areas. Assists physicians and performs other routine respiratory care activities as necessary.
Equipment and Supplies: Selects, assembles, and checks respiratory care equipment for proper function, operation, and cleanliness; performs minor repairs to correct malfunctions. Mixes medications for aerosolization prior to treatment.
Patient Care and Advocacy: Reviews patients' medical history, patient chart, respiratory care orders, physician examination, pulmonary function values, blood gas results and additional laboratory data to assist in developing a respiratory care plan for the patient. Collects and evaluates pertinent clinical information by inspecting, palpating, percussion, auscultation of the chest, and patient interview. Monitors and evaluates the patient's response to respiratory therapy and communicates findings to other members of the health care team to ensure the coordination of optimal patient care. Initiates and administers emergency respiratory therapy techniques, including CPR, patient monitoring, and transport.
Performs all aspects of respiratory care services for adult and geriatric patients on a routine basis and provides emergency airway care for pediatric and neonatal patients as needed in all areas of the hospital except for the Operating Room.
Performs prescribed therapeutic procedures to achieve adequate oxygenation, and adequate spontaneous or artificial ventilation including extubation, removal of secretions, and the administration of prescribed pharmacologic agents. Responds to patients and visitors in a positive, helpful, and professional manner to ensure that their needs are met.
Professional Development: Works with manager to formulate plan for professional development. Attends educational in-services as appropriate. Participates in professional activities and organizations to maintain knowledge of current trends, practices, and developments. Safety, Security and Health: Practices universal and/or specialized precautions in the daily cleaning and sterilization of work surfaces, equipment, and instruments.
